Top Level Scientific Advisors Board:
The scientific Advisors Board
of SSEA including 29 famous scientists and
professional explorers. To form a Scientific Consulting Network which covers
Geography, Geology & Geophysics, Glaciology, Environment, Ecology, Botany,
Agriculture, Zoology, Anthropology, Sociology, Art & Photography, Mountain
Climbing, River & Cave Exploration etc wide fields.
They have extensive scientific knowledge and expedition experiences. SSEA has the full active supports from its Advisors, from the
design of expedition lines to conduct the new expeditions by themselves. i.e.:

Professional
Explorer, Feng Chun |
Professional Explorer. Deputy-Leader of the Young Tsangpu River Scientific Expedition 1998. (140 days, floating 1,500 km, Walk 36 days) through the largest canyon in the world. "China Yangtze River Scientific Expedition"1986 ( 6 months, 6,000 km). "The Originate of Yangtze River Film Expedition" 1993 (60 days, 1,000 km). 'Qing-Tibet Plateau Expedition" 1996 (30 days, 8,000 km). "Yalung River Region Scientific Expedition" 1997 (30 days, 6,000 km). and more. |
